The different topics are presented by the best experts with a detailed discussion of many examples, making the text accessible to a wide audience WebIn differential geometry, a discipline within mathematics, a distribution on a manifold is an assignment of vector subspaces satisfying certain properties. In the most common situations, a distribution is asked to be a vector subbundle of the tangent bundle.. Distributions satisfying a further integrability condition give rise to foliations, i.e. partitions …
